Openssl windows server 2019

Содержание
  1. Подробное руководство по установке и настройке OpenSSL на Windows Server 2019
  2. OpenSSL в Windows Server 2019: подробное руководство для установки и настройки
  3. Шаг 1: Скачайте и установите OpenSSL
  4. Шаг 2: Генерация сертификатов
  5. Зачем нужен OpenSSL в Windows Server 2019 и его роль в обеспечении безопасности
  6. Установка OpenSSL на Windows Server 2019: шаг за шагом инструкция
  7. Генерация и установка SSL-сертификата с использованием OpenSSL в Windows Server 2019
  8. Создание TLS/SSL-сервера на Windows Server 2019 с помощью OpenSSL
  9. Шаг 1: Установка и настройка OpenSSL
  10. Шаг 2: Генерация ключей и сертификатов
  11. Шаг 3: Настройка сервера на прослушивание зашифрованных запросов
  12. Лучшие практики по использованию и обновлению OpenSSL в Windows Server 2019
  13. 1. Регулярное обновление OpenSSL
  14. 2. Создание резервных копий ключей и сертификатов
  15. 3. Настройка безопасного использования OpenSSL
  16. 4. Мониторинг и управление уязвимостями
  17. 5. Обучение и обновление персонала

Подробное руководство по установке и настройке OpenSSL на Windows Server 2019

OpenSSL — это мощный набор криптографических инструментов и библиотек, которые позволяют создавать безопасные подключения и обрабатывать шифрование данных. Если вы используете Windows Server 2019 и хотите установить и настроить OpenSSL, то вы оказались в правильном месте.

В этой статье мы разберем, как установить и настроить OpenSSL на Windows Server 2019. Мы рассмотрим пошаговую инструкцию, которая поможет вам без проблем установить и начать использовать этот мощный инструмент на вашем сервере.

В процессе настройки OpenSSL на Windows Server 2019 вам понадобятся некоторые предварительные знания и навыки в области системного администрирования. Однако, не волнуйтесь, мы сделаем все возможное, чтобы сделать этот процесс легким и понятным для вас.

Готовы начать? Тогда давайте перейдем к установке и настройке OpenSSL на Windows Server 2019!

OpenSSL в Windows Server 2019: подробное руководство для установки и настройки

Установка и настройка OpenSSL в Windows Server 2019 может показаться сложной задачей для новичков, но с подробным руководством это может стать более простой задачей. В этой статье мы рассмотрим пошаговую процедуру установки и настройки OpenSSL на сервере Windows Server 2019.

Шаг 1: Скачайте и установите OpenSSL

Первым шагом является скачивание и установка OpenSSL на ваш сервер Windows Server 2019. Вы можете найти последнюю версию OpenSSL на официальном сайте OpenSSL. После скачивания запустите установщик и следуйте инструкциям по установке.

Шаг 2: Генерация сертификатов

После успешной установки OpenSSL вам потребуется сгенерировать сертификаты для вашего сервера. Сертификаты играют важную роль в обеспечении безопасного соединения и проверке подлинности сервера. Вам понадобится закрытый ключ и самоподписанный сертификат.

Используйте следующую команду для генерации закрытого ключа:


openssl genpkey -algorithm RSA -out private.key

Затем используйте следующую команду для генерации самоподписанного сертификата:

Читайте также:  Лабораторная работа структура windows


openssl req -x509 -new -key private.key -out server.crt -days 365

Шаг 3: Настройка веб-сервера

Последний шаг — настройка веб-сервера для поддержки SSL и TLS протоколов и использования сгенерированных сертификатов. Для этого вам понадобится скопировать закрытый ключ и самоподписанный сертификат в соответствующую директорию вашего веб-сервера.

Теперь вы можете настроить ваш веб-сервер для использования SSL и TLS протоколов, указав путь к закрытому ключу и самоподписанному сертификату.

Следуя этому подробному руководству, вы сможете успешно установить и настроить OpenSSL в Windows Server 2019, обеспечив безопасное соединение и поддержку SSL и TLS протоколов на вашем сервере.

Зачем нужен OpenSSL в Windows Server 2019 и его роль в обеспечении безопасности

Основная роль OpenSSL в Windows Server 2019 заключается в обеспечении защищенной связи между клиентом и сервером. Благодаря использованию OpenSSL можно создавать транспортный уровень защиты данных (TLS), который шифрует информацию, передаваемую между клиентом и сервером, и обеспечивает ее целостность. Это значит, что даже если злоумышленник перехватит данные, он не сможет их прочитать или изменить, так как они будут зашифрованы и подписаны цифровым сертификатом.

OpenSSL позволяет Windows Server 2019 использовать широкий спектр криптографических алгоритмов, таких как RSA, AES, SHA и другие, что обеспечивает высокий уровень безопасности данных. Кроме того, с использованием OpenSSL можно генерировать и управлять цифровыми сертификатами, которые подтверждают подлинность сервера и клиента и используются для проверки их идентичности.

В целом, OpenSSL является неотъемлемой частью безопасности Windows Server 2019, обеспечивая защищенную связь и шифрование данных. Эта криптографическая библиотека играет ключевую роль в защите информации и обеспечении конфиденциальности, целостности и аутентичности данных, передаваемых по сети.

Установка OpenSSL на Windows Server 2019: шаг за шагом инструкция

Шаг 1: Скачайте установщик OpenSSL с официального сайта. Найдите последнюю версию, совместимую с вашей операционной системой Windows Server 2019, и загрузите установочный файл. После завершения скачивания, запустите установочный файл и следуйте инструкциям мастера установки.

Шаг 2: Выберите опции установки в соответствии с вашими потребностями. OpenSSL предлагает различные компоненты для установки, такие как криптографические библиотеки, командная строка и инструменты для работы с сертификатами. Отметьте нужные компоненты и убедитесь, что выбраны правильные пути установки и каталоги.

Шаг 3: Подтвердите установку и дождитесь завершения процесса. В ходе установки OpenSSL могут быть установлены дополнительные зависимости, и мастер установки позаботится об этом автоматически. По окончании установки вы получите уведомление о завершении процесса.

Поздравляю! OpenSSL успешно установлен на вашем сервере Windows Server 2019. Теперь вы готовы использовать его функции для обеспечения безопасности своих серверных приложений и защиты вашей информации в сети.

Генерация и установка SSL-сертификата с использованием OpenSSL в Windows Server 2019

Для генерации SSL-сертификата с использованием OpenSSL необходимо выполнить несколько шагов. Во-первых, установите OpenSSL на вашем сервере. Для этого загрузите его с официального сайта OpenSSL и следуйте инструкциям по установке. После успешной установки откройте командную строку и перейдите в папку, где расположены исполняемые файлы OpenSSL.

Читайте также:  Ноутбук пищит при загрузке windows

Далее, сгенерируйте приватный ключ и запрос на сертификат. Для этого введите следующую команду:

openssl req -new -newkey rsa:2048 -nodes -keyout key.pem -out req.csr

Эта команда создаст приватный ключ (key.pem) и запрос на сертификат (req.csr), пригодный для отправки в удостоверяющий центр. При генерации запроса вам потребуется указать информацию о вашей организации и веб-сайте, такую как доменное имя и контактную информацию.

Когда вы получите SSL-сертификат от удостоверяющего центра, скачайте его на ваш сервер. Затем установите сертификат, выполнив команду:

openssl pkcs12 -export -out certificate.pfx -inkey key.pem -in certificate.crt -certfile ca_bundle.crt

Эта команда создаст файл с расширением .pfx (certificate.pfx), который содержит ваш приватный ключ, сертификат и цепочку сертификации. Теперь вы готовы установить SSL-сертификат на вашем сервере Windows Server 2019 и обеспечить безопасность вашего веб-сайта.

Создание TLS/SSL-сервера на Windows Server 2019 с помощью OpenSSL

OpenSSL — это библиотека с открытым исходным кодом, которая предоставляет набор инструментов для работы с шифрованием, аутентификацией и другими функциями безопасности. Эта библиотека достаточно распространена и широко используется в различных операционных системах, включая Windows Server 2019.

Основной шаг для создания TLS/SSL-сервера на Windows Server 2019 с помощью OpenSSL — установка и настройка OpenSSL на сервере. Затем необходимо сгенерировать ключи и сертификаты для сервера. Ключи и сертификаты позволяют серверу проверять подлинность клиентов и обеспечивать защищенное соединение. После этого можно настроить сервер на прослушивание определенного порта и обработку зашифрованных запросов от клиентов.

Шаг 1: Установка и настройка OpenSSL

Для установки OpenSSL на Windows Server 2019 нужно сначала скачать установочный файл с официального сайта OpenSSL. Процесс установки в основном сводится к запуску установщика и следованию инструкциям на экране. После установки необходимо добавить путь к исполняемым файлам OpenSSL в переменную среды PATH, чтобы сервер мог их находить без особых усилий.

Шаг 2: Генерация ключей и сертификатов

После успешной установки OpenSSL на сервере можно приступить к генерации ключей и сертификатов для TLS/SSL-сервера. Для этого необходимо выполнить команду OpenSSL в командной строке с необходимыми параметрами. Ключи и сертификаты можно сохранить в отдельных файлах или предоставить их в виде одного файла с расширением .pem.

Перед генерацией ключей и сертификатов следует установить ряд параметров, таких как размер ключа, срок действия сертификата и информацию о владельце. Эти параметры влияют на уровень безопасности и доверия, которые предоставляет сервер. После успешной генерации ключей и сертификатов можно приступить к настройке сервера.

Читайте также:  При перезагрузке компьютера подготовка windows очень долго грузит

Шаг 3: Настройка сервера на прослушивание зашифрованных запросов

Для того чтобы сервер начал принимать зашифрованные запросы от клиентов, необходимо настроить его на прослушивание определенного порта. В SSL-режиме TLS/SSL-сервер ожидает зашифрованные запросы на определенном порту, а затем расшифровывает их и обрабатывает. Для этого необходимо указать серверу IP-адрес и порт, на которых он будет прослушивать запросы.

После настройки сервера и запуска его в режиме ожидания запросов, клиенты смогут установить защищенное соединение с сервером, используя соответствующий порт и сертификат. Сервер будет проверять подлинность клиентов, а также шифровать и расшифровывать передаваемую информацию.

Лучшие практики по использованию и обновлению OpenSSL в Windows Server 2019

1. Регулярное обновление OpenSSL

Обновление OpenSSL является одним из важных аспектов обеспечения безопасности в Windows Server 2019. В OpenSSL регулярно выпускаются патчи и обновления, которые закрывают уязвимости и исправляют ошибки. Поэтому для обеспечения безопасной работы сервера рекомендуется регулярно обновлять OpenSSL до последней версии.

2. Создание резервных копий ключей и сертификатов

Важно создавать резервные копии ключей и сертификатов OpenSSL в Windows Server 2019. Резервные копии помогут восстановить сервер в случае потери или повреждения ключей и сертификатов. Важно хранить резервные копии в надежном и защищенном месте, чтобы предотвратить несанкционированный доступ к ним.

3. Настройка безопасного использования OpenSSL

Для обеспечения безопасности при использовании OpenSSL в Windows Server 2019 следует принять некоторые меры. Например, рекомендуется использовать только сильные криптоалгоритмы и протоколы шифрования, такие как AES или RSA. Также важно настроить правильные параметры шифрования и использовать надежные сертификаты.

4. Мониторинг и управление уязвимостями

Мониторинг и управление уязвимостями в OpenSSL также являются важными задачами для обеспечения безопасности Windows Server 2019. Регулярно проверяйте наличие обновлений и патчей от OpenSSL, а также следите за актуальной информацией о возможных уязвимостях или угрозах. Если обнаружена уязвимость, примите соответствующие меры для ее устранения или уменьшения риска.

5. Обучение и обновление персонала

Ни одна техническая мера безопасности не может полностью защитить Windows Server 2019, если персонал недостаточно обучен. Обеспечьте своему персоналу должное обучение по использованию OpenSSL и соблюдению безопасных практик. Регулярно обновляйте их знания, чтобы они были в курсе последних трендов и угроз в области безопасности.

Следование лучшим практикам по использованию и обновлению OpenSSL позволит эффективно обеспечить безопасность Windows Server 2019. Регулярное обновление, создание резервных копий ключей и сертификатов, настройка безопасного использования, мониторинг уязвимостей и обучение персонала – все это поможет укрепить защиту сервера и уменьшить риск возникновения уязвимостей и нарушений безопасности.

Оцените статью